Output d290363224d3fcdbaf0c80467639249466fe586281874a25355cdbe3cde90567:1

value
258589
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e9402adfa593d8cd82128bced40054d382db8a5 OP_EQUALVERIFY OP_CHECKSIG
address
1DztGBsecbEj8WUkbUdHdRnBhD1iKqrSLb
transaction
d290363224d3fcdbaf0c80467639249466fe586281874a25355cdbe3cde90567
spent
true